Girl Guides lead Banbury St George's Parade

Crowds gathered in Banbury town centre on Sunday for this year's St George's day parade.

Despite the gloomy weather spirits were high as Girl Guide, Brownie and Scout groups were led through the town by the Shires RBL Youth Band.

The route took them from the starting point in Broad Street, up the High Street to St Mary’s church where a traditional service was observed, They then marched back down the High Street arriving on Broad Street at 4pm.

The event was organised by Girl Guiding Cherwell Division who were joined by North Banbury Scouts for the parade.

Local dignitaries, including the town’s Mayor, were also in attendance.
